Oncimmune Holdings plc (AIM:ONC)
London flag London · Delayed Price · Currency is GBP · Price in GBX
1.140
-0.050 (-4.20%)
Inactive · Last trade price on Mar 14, 2025

Oncimmune Holdings Income Statement

Millions GBP. Fiscal year is Sep - Aug.
Fiscal Year
FY 2024FY 2023FY 2022FY 2022FY 2021 2016 - 2020
Period Ending
Aug '24 Aug '23 Aug '22 May '22 May '21 2016 - 2020
Revenue
2.741.151.853.213.72
Upgrade
Revenue Growth (YoY)
137.76%-37.82%-42.21%-13.86%631.24%
Upgrade
Cost of Revenue
1.510.360.91.750.87
Upgrade
Gross Profit
1.230.790.961.462.86
Upgrade
Selling, General & Admin
4.463.785.27.056.7
Upgrade
Research & Development
-1.260.791.521.62
Upgrade
Other Operating Expenses
--0.32--0.33-0.24
Upgrade
Operating Expenses
4.464.725.9910.048.07
Upgrade
Operating Income
-3.23-3.92-5.03-8.59-5.22
Upgrade
Interest Expense
-0.69-0.52-0.02-0.94-0.84
Upgrade
Interest & Investment Income
0.02-0.01-0
Upgrade
Currency Exchange Gain (Loss)
-0.06-0.2--0.4
Upgrade
Other Non Operating Income (Expenses)
-0.02-1.28-0.22--0.12
Upgrade
EBT Excluding Unusual Items
-3.98-5.93-5.27-9.53-5.77
Upgrade
Gain (Loss) on Sale of Assets
----0.03
Upgrade
Other Unusual Items
--0-0.04
Upgrade
Pretax Income
-3.98-5.93-5.26-9.53-5.7
Upgrade
Income Tax Expense
-0.480.220.21-0.02-1.07
Upgrade
Earnings From Continuing Operations
-3.5-6.15-5.47-9.51-4.63
Upgrade
Earnings From Discontinued Operations
-0.1310.26-3.64--
Upgrade
Net Income
-3.634.1-9.11-9.51-4.63
Upgrade
Net Income to Common
-3.634.1-9.11-9.51-4.63
Upgrade
Shares Outstanding (Basic)
7473696965
Upgrade
Shares Outstanding (Diluted)
7473696965
Upgrade
Shares Change (YoY)
2.16%5.13%-0.57%7.53%2.01%
Upgrade
EPS (Basic)
-0.050.06-0.13-0.14-0.07
Upgrade
EPS (Diluted)
-0.050.06-0.13-0.14-0.07
Upgrade
Free Cash Flow
-3.39-6.82-5.74-6.72-4.97
Upgrade
Free Cash Flow Per Share
-0.05-0.09-0.08-0.10-0.08
Upgrade
Gross Margin
44.94%68.75%51.68%45.45%76.76%
Upgrade
Operating Margin
-117.78%-340.63%-271.72%-267.81%-140.17%
Upgrade
Profit Margin
-132.46%356.25%-491.62%-296.69%-124.34%
Upgrade
Free Cash Flow Margin
-123.77%-592.19%-309.93%-209.45%-133.61%
Upgrade
EBITDA
-3.13-2.94-3.72-7.16-5.03
Upgrade
EBITDA Margin
-114.31%-255.47%-200.78%-223.24%-135.14%
Upgrade
D&A For EBITDA
0.10.981.311.430.19
Upgrade
EBIT
-3.23-3.92-5.03-8.59-5.22
Upgrade
EBIT Margin
-117.78%--271.72%-267.81%-140.17%
Upgrade
Updated Feb 12,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.